La Fouine, real name Laouni Mouhid, is a French rapper, singer, actor and record producer of Moroccan descent. Born in Paris in 1983, he began his musical career in the early 2000s, quickly gaining popularity thanks to his aggressive rap style and intricate rhymes. La Fouine is considered one of the pioneers of the «banlieue sale» genre, which reflects the social and cultural realities of French suburbs. Besides music, La Fouine has also pursued an acting career, starring in several films and TV series. In 2011 he was awarded Best French Act at the MTV Europe Music Awards, while in 2013 he won the award for Best Male Artist at the Trace Urban Music Awards. Among his most representative tracks are «Le Crime», «On s'en fout», «Je suis fou» and «La Fouine». La Fouine founded his record label, Banlieue Sale, and a streetwear clothing line called Street Swagg.
